Driver taken to hospital after car crashes into a tree in Longdon

Ambulance staff say a man is lucky to be alive after his car crashed into a tree near Lichfield.

He was driving along the A51 at Longdon at around 7am this morning (February 21) when the incident happened.

Two off duty paramedics on their way home from work helped at the scene before the man was taken to hospital.

A West Midlands Ambulance Service spokesman said: “Crews arrived to find a car that is believed to have left the road and been in a serious collision with a tree. The car had suffered considerable damage.

“The driver, a man believed to be in his early 30’s, suffered serious leg, pelvic and chest injuries. He received emergency treatment at the scene and his condition was stabilised. He was transferred to Royal Stoke University Hospital with a doctor on board for further emergency treatment.

“Considering the damage to the vehicle the man is fortunate not to be more seriously or even fatally injured.”
